The Enchanted Valley does not have much going on inside, but it sure is an interesting place to visit in RuneScape.


Getting There

Make sure you have your Dramen Staff equiped, and then go to one of the Fairy Rings located around Zanaris, type in the code B K Q and the ring will do its power, bringing you to the Enchanted Valley!

Note: Make sure you have started Fairy Tale Part 2 and have to permission to enter the forest.

(2) Ancient Pine Trees

These trees are heavily guarded by Tree Spirits. No matter what tree you chop down in this forest, you will always get a Tree Spirit. However, these Spirits are much different from their random event counterpart, and will always be Level 14. They also have different drops, the drops being either a knife or 2 nature runes.

Chopping a tree causes a tree spirit to attack you

(3) Centaurs

There are two Centaurs that live in the Forest, one will greet you with "Welcome to our Valley" while the other one says "What a funny creature you are! You have 2 legs!"

(5) Animals

What is a forest without any animals? There are two animals that roam the forest, a lonely Stag and many Rabbits. Stags will only drop their bones, but rabbits will drop bones, as well as raw rabbit meat! Stags are level 15 and Rabbits are level 1.
